Enumeration

Ping para obtener ruta de retorno

Realizamos un ping a la máquina objetivo para verificar la conectividad y obtener información sobre la ruta utilizando la opción -R para incluir la ruta de retorno:

ping -c 1 10.129.232.119 -R

El valor de TTL (Time To Live) igual a 127 puede ser indicativo de que el sistema operativo de la máquina objetivo es Windows. El TTL es un valor en el campo de los paquetes IP que indica la duración que un paquete puede estar en una red antes de ser descartado. Windows establece por defecto el valor de TTL de sus paquetes IP en 128, que al pasar por un salto en la red se decrementa a 127.

Escaneo de puertos con Nmap

Luego, realizamos un escaneo de puertos utilizando Nmap para identificar los puertos abiertos en la máquina objetivo. Utilizamos las opciones -p- para escanear todos los puertos, --open para mostrar solo los puertos abiertos, -sS para un escaneo de tipo TCP SYN, --min-rate 5000 para establecer la velocidad mínima de paquetes y -vvv para un nivel de verbosidad alto. Además, utilizamos -n para desactivar la resolución de DNS, -Pn para no realizar el escaneo de ping, y -oG allPorts para guardar la salida en un archivo con formato Greppable para luego utilizar nuestra función extractPorts:

sudo nmap -p- --open -sS --min-rate 5000 -vvv -n -Pn 10.129.232.119 -oG allPorts
extractPorts allPorts

Escaneo detallado con Nmap

Posteriormente, realizamos un escaneo más detallado de los puertos identificados utilizando la opción -sCV para detección de versiones y scripts de enumeración de servicios. Específicamente, indicamos los puertos a escanear con -p __PORTS__ (reemplazando __PORTS__ con los puertos identificados en el paso anterior) y guardamos la salida en un archivo de texto con el nombre targeted:

sudo nmap -sCV -O -pPORTS 10.129.232.119 -oN targeted

Observaciones Iniciales
Microsoft Windows Active Directory: La presencia de puertos como 53 (DNS), 88 (Kerberos), 389 y 636 (LDAP), 3268 y 3269 (Global Catalog) sugiere fuertemente que estamos lidiando con un controlador de dominio de Active Directory. Esto es crucial porque significa que cualquier vulnerabilidad aquí podría tener un impacto significativo en toda la red.
Openfire: Los puertos 5222, 5223, 5262, 5263, 5269, 5270, 5275, y 5276 indican la presencia de un servidor Openfire, una popular plataforma de mensajería instantánea que utiliza XMPP. La presencia de múltiples puertos sugiere que tanto las versiones cifradas como las no cifradas del servicio están en funcionamiento.
Versiones y Configuraciones Específicas: La versión específica de Openfire (3.10.0 o posterior) y las configuraciones de Microsoft Windows y Active Directory brindan un punto de partida para buscar vulnerabilidades conocidas y exploits potenciales.
Ángulos de Ataque y Consideraciones
Enumeración de AD: Podrías aprovechar herramientas como ldapsearch para extraer información valiosa de los servicios LDAP expuestos. Esto podría incluir enumeración de usuarios, grupos y relaciones de confianza que podrían ser explotadas.
Explotación de Kerberos: El puerto 88 abierto es un candidato para ataques como Kerberoasting, permitiendo extraer hashes de cuentas de servicio para intentar crackearlos offline.
Fuzzing y Explotación de Openfire: Dada la presencia de un servidor Openfire, sería interesante buscar exploits específicos para la versión detectada. Además, podría valer la pena realizar fuzzing contra los servicios XMPP para descubrir vulnerabilidades desconocidas o mal manejo de entradas.
